Summary:N-glycome analysis of individual proteins and tissues is crucial for fundamental and applied biomedical research and medical diagnosis and plays an important role in the evaluation of the quality of biopharmaceutical and biotechnological products. The interest in this research area continues to grow annually, thereby increasing the demand for the high-throughput profiling of human blood plasma N-glycome. In response to this need, we have developed an optimized, simple, and rapid protocol for the N-glycome profiling of human plasma proteins. This protocol encompasses the entire analysis cycle, from plasma isolation to N-glycan spectrum quantification. While the proposed method may have lower efficiency compared to already published high-throughput methods, its adaptability makes it suitable for implementation in virtually any molecular biological laboratory.
